1.Effect of losartan on arterial blood pressure and unit dischargings of habenular neurons in rat
Yuzhen PAN ; Yinghong XIA ; Li YAN ; Shao WANG ; Shuisheng WU
Journal of Jilin University(Medicine Edition) 2001;27(1):29-30
Objective:To investigate whether the habenula takes part in the depressor effect of losartan.Methods:Arterial blood pressure,heart rate and the unit dischargings of habenular neurons in rat were recorded simultaneously.Results:Arterial blood pressure was apparently decreased by 10 mg/kg losartan intraperitoneally(ip),but heart rate did not change;63.64% (21/33) unit dischargings of habenular neurons was increased in the rate of discharges.Conclusion:The depressor effect of losartan (ip) may be involved in the excitation of habenular neurons by lsoartan(ip).
2.Near-infrared light combined with tacrolimus ointment for the treatment of facial glucocorticoid-dependent dermatitis: a randomized controlled trial
Jinning LIANG ; Waishu JIN ; Juan SHAO ; Yan QU ; Xiujuan XIA
Chinese Journal of Dermatology 2017;50(9):670-672
Objective To evaluate the efficacy and safety of near-infrared light combined with tacrolimus 0.1% ointment in the treatment of facial glucocorticoid-dependent dermatitis.Methods A total of 68 patients with facial glucocorticoid-dependent dermatitis were enrolled from Department of Dermatology of Yantai Yuhuangding Hospital between December 2014 and December 2015,and randomly and equally divided into treatment group and combination group by a random number table.The treatment group was treated topically with tacrolimus ointment twice a day for 4 weeks.Besides the treatment with tacrolimus ointment,the combination group was irradiated with near-infrared light once a week for 4 sessions.After 4-week treatment,improvement in clinical manifestations such as itching and burning sensation was evaluated,so was the therapeutic effect.Results The combination group showed significantly higher response rate (85.3% [29/34]) compared with the treatment group (61.8% [21/34],x2 =4.84,P < 0.05).Additionally,response rates for itching and burning sensation,erythema,scales and papules were all significantly higher in the combination group than in the treatment group (x2 =4.84,6.35,8.42 and 5.52,respectively,all P < 0.05).Conclusion Near-infrared light combined with tacrolimus ointment is effective and safe for the treatment of facial glucocorticoid-dependent dermatitis.
3.Discussion on professor SHAO Jing-Ming's academic opinion of focusing spirit.
Qiao-Lin MA ; Xi-Yan GAO ; Su-Ju SHAO ; Su-Xia SHAO ; Bin HU
Chinese Acupuncture & Moxibustion 2014;34(6):615-618
During professor SHAO Jing-ming's academic research and medical practice, his academic opinion of focusing spirit is gradually developed. In terms of nurturing the spirit, attention should be paid on persistence as well as everyday health maintenance and exercise to nurture the spirit of physician. In terms of clinical diagnosis and treatment, patients' psychology, employment and life status should be observed and experienced, which could bring more methods to take essential care of patients' spirit. The treatment should work with psychological counseling, advocating that based on patients' qi and spirit, various forms of treatment methods should be properly used, such as acupuncture or moxibustion or combination of acupuncture and medicine, along with simple acupoint selection and harmony medication. Before clinical treatment of acupuncture, calming the mind is critically emphasized to make a clear diagnosis. During the acupuncture, calming and focusing the mind is necessary as well as emphasizing the details, so acupuncture could be integrated with Chi Gong to create a new warming-sensation technique. In a word, the academic opinion of focusing spirit is shedding an inspiring light upon further study.

4.Effects of Thin Recipe ofBuyang Huanwu Decoction on Expressions of GSH, GSH-Px andγ-GCS in the Brain of Focal Cerebral Ischemia Rats
Yan SHE ; Jian YI ; Le SHAO ; Xiangyi XIA ; Fang LIU ; Zhoujin TAN ; Guangxian CAI ; Yuhong WANG
Chinese Journal of Information on Traditional Chinese Medicine 2015;(1):58-61
Objective To observe the effects of thin recipe ofBuyang Huanwu Decoction on expressions of glutathione (GSH) antioxidant system including GSH, GSH-Px andγ-GCS in the brain of focal cerebral ischemia rats;To study its mechanism of antioxidant effect.Methods Totally 120 SD rats were randomly divided into four groups according to random number table method:sham-operation group, model group,Buyang Huanwu Decoction group and thin recipe ofBuyang Huanwu Decoction group. Except for the sham-operation group, the rest groups established focal cerebral ischemia rat model by middle cerebral arterial occlusion. The treatment groups were given corresponding medicine by gavage, while the sham-operation group and model group were given the same amount of normal saline 2 h after modeling. Each group was detected after cerebral ischemia for 1 day, 3 days, and 7 days respectively. The content of GSH and the activity of GSH-Px were detected. At the same time,γ-GCS mRNA and protein levels were determined by using real time-PCR and Western blot.Results The content of GSH and the activity of GSH-Px at each time point decreased in the model group (P<0.05), compared with the corresponding sham-operation group. But the expression ofγ-GCS mRNA and protein increased, with statistical significance on day 1 (P<0.05). Compared with model group, content of GSH and GSH-Px activity levels increased differently in each treatment group, whileγ-GCS mRNA and protein expression raised, with statistical significance on day 3 (P<0.05).Conclusion The thin recipe ofBuyang Huanwu Decoction plays antioxidant effect by regulating the expression of glutathione antioxidant system GSH, GSH-Px andγ-GCS after cerebral ischemia, which may be one of its therapeutic mechanisms for cerebral ischemia.

6.Growth of Schwann cells in silk fibroin scaffolds with different pore sizes
Wei JIAO ; Xia ZHAO ; Yan LU ; Yang WANG ; Jianchuan WEN ; Zhengzhong SHAO
Chinese Journal of Tissue Engineering Research 2011;15(25):4607-4610
BACKGROUND: The growth behaviors of cells on the biomaterials scaffold may be affected by the topography, pore size, wettability, porosity and other factors.OBJECTIVE: This research is aimed to observe the growth and proliferation of Schwann cells in silk fibroin scaffolds with different pore sizes. METHODS: Two kinds of silk fibroin scaffolds with different pore sizes were prepared, including a large pore size scaffold (pore size 50-60 μm) and a small pore size scaffold (pore size 10-20 μm). Schwann cells (R3 [33-10ras3]) served as seed cells and incubated in 37 ℃, 5% CO2 incubation box. When cells filled up the culture bottle bottom and formed a dense monolayer, they were digested and the cell concentration adjusted, then Schwann cells were seeded onto the surface of the porous silk fibroin scaffolds with different pore sizes. After seven days of co-culture, the growth and proliferation of Schwann cells were observed under scanning electron microscope.RESULTS AND CONCLUSION: The growth of Schwann cells on the surface of silk fibroin scaffolds with different pore sizes was varied. On the surface of small pore size scaffold (10-20 μm), the cell density was low, while the phenotype of cells was bipolar, cells arranged in parallel or linked as the cell chains. On the surface of large pore size scaffold (50-60 μm), more cells could be seen, but most of the cells were in the shape of single sphere, cells clustered on the surface of the porous scaffold or aggregated as a bunch of grape at the bottom of pores. Only few cells were bipolar and lied on the ridge between the pores. The result showed that the pore size of porous silk fibroin scaffolds is an influential factor for the growth and adhesion of Schwann cells. Schwann cells are conducive to grow on the scaffolds with pore size larger than cell body diameter.
7.The construction of lentivirus-mediated RNAi vector containing cytochrome C oxidase
Yan CHEN ; Jianyong SHAO ; Qiuliang WU ; Gaofeng JIANG ; Yunfei XIA ; Zhongping CHEN
Chinese Journal of Pathophysiology 1989;0(06):-
AIM: To construct a recombinant lentivirus RNAi vector carrying cytochrome C oxidase gene to obtain the titer of the lentiviral stock for investigation of the expression in the eukaryotic cell and the affection of the COX gene silencing in the eukaryotic cells. METHODS: According to the DNA of the cytochrome C oxidase gene, we designed and synthesized complementary single-strand DNA oligos, annealed the single-stranded oligos to generate a ds oligo, cloned the ds oligo into pENTR/U6 to obtain an entry clone; An LR recombination reaction was performed between the pENTR/U6 entry construct and pLenti6/BLOCK-iT-Dest to generate expression construct, the 293FT cell line was cotransfected with pLenti6/BLOCK-iT expression construct, and the viral packaging mix, viral supernatant was harvested to determine the titer. RESULTS: The DNA sequence of interest clone to the vector was constructd to generate an entry clone and an expression clone successfully, which were proved by sequence determination. A vector producing cell line 293FT was established, and the titer for transfection was obtained. Western blotting analysis demonstrated that COX shRNA expression construction could suppress the expression of MTCOX-I. CONCLUSION: A lentivirus RNAi vector containing cytochrome C oxidase gene was successfully constructed.
8.Effect of Buyang Huanwu decoction and its simple prescription (Naojian tablet) on CDK4/Cyclin D1 expression of rats with cerebral ischemia.
Fang LIU ; Yu-hong WANG ; Guang-xian CAI ; Yan SHE ; Le SHAO ; Xiang-yi XIA
China Journal of Chinese Materia Medica 2015;40(20):4058-4062
To evaluate the regulating effect of Buyang Huanwu decoction and its simple prescription (Naojian tablet) on CDK4/Cyclin D1 expression in hippocampus tissues of rats with cerebral ischemia, SD rats were divided into the sham-operation group, the model group, the Buyang Huanwu decoction group (ig, 3.15 g · kg⁻¹) and the simple prescription group (ig, 2.41 g · kg⁻¹). Each group was further divided into five subgroups based on time points after the administration, i. e. 1 d, 3 d, 7 d, 14 d and 28 d, respectively. CDK4/Cyclin D1 expressions of the group at different time points were examined by using immunohistochemistry and real-time qPCR. According to the results, the cerebral ischemia model group showed higher CDK4/Cyclin D1 expression than the sham-operation groups (P < 0.05), suggesting that the cell cycle signal pathway would be activated by the cerebral ischemic injury. Both Buyang Huanwu decoction and simple prescription groups showed significantly lower cyclin expression than the model group at 3 d, 7 d, 14 d, 28 d (P < 0.05), indicating both Buyang Huanwu decoction and its simple prescription could play the neuroprotective effect through the cell cycle signal pathway.

9.Effects of thin recipe of Buyang Huanwu Decoction on angiogenesis and signal pathway of Nrf2/HO-1 after cerebral ischemic injury in rat
Yan SHE ; Yuhong WANG ; Le SHAO ; Xiangyi XIA ; Fang LIU ; Guangxian CAI
Chinese Pharmacological Bulletin 2016;(1):123-127,128
Aim To observe the effects of thin recipe of Buyang Huanwu Decoction on angiogenesis and the signal pathway of Nrf2 / HO-1 after cerebral ischemic injury in rats. Methods Totally 120 SD rats were randomly divided into four groups: sham operation group,model group,Buyang Huanwu Decoction group and thin recipe of Buyang Huanwu Decoction group. The focal cerebral ischemia rat model was established by middle cerebral arterial occlusion. Each group was treated with corresponding treatment. Each group was detected after cerebral ischemia for day 1,day 3 and day 7, respectively. Immunohistochemical method was used to detect the plasma levels of factor VIII related antigen( vWF), determination of microvessel density (MVD). The expression of Nrf2,HO-1 gene and pro-tein in brain tissues was detected by Real-Time PCR (RT-PCR) and Western blot. Results ① Compared with sham-operation group, the expression of vWF in the model group was significantly increased on day 3(P< 0. 05). Compared with model group, the expression levels increased differently in each drug group on day 7 (P < 0. 05). ② The expression of Nrf2, HO-1 gene and protein in sham operation group showed a small a-mount of gamma expression. Compared with sham op-eration group at the same time point, the expression of Nrf2 protein was significantly increased on day 3(P <0. 01). Compared with model group at the same time point, the Nrf2mRNA and protein expression was up-regulated in each drug group. The Nrf2mRNA on day 1,the Nrf2 protein on day 1 and day 7 were significant-ly increased( P < 0. 01). Compared with sham opera-tion group at the same time point, the expression of HO-1mRNA and protein in the model group was signif-icantly increased on day 7(P < 0. 05). Compared with model group at the same time point, the HO-1mRNA on day 3, the HO-1 protein on day 3 and day 7 in each drug group were significantly increased (P < 0. 05,P <0. 01). Conclusions The thin recipe of Buyang Hua-nwu Decoction promotes brain angiogenesis after ische-mia. The effect may be related wih the expression of Nrf2 / HO-1 signal pathway.
10.Retinal hemodynamic influence of compound xueshuantong capsule on nonproliferative diabetic retinopathy after laser photocoagulation
Yu-Yan, WANG ; Ying-Xia, LIU ; Shao-Yun, MAI ; Jian-Wen, QIU ; Lan, LI
International Eye Science 2014;(7):1327-1328
AlM: To observe retinal hemodynamic influence of compound xueshuantong capsule on nonproliferative diabetic retinopathy ( NPDR) after laser photocoagulation.METHODS:A total of 41 patients (72 eyes) with NPDR after laser photocoagulation were enrolled in this study. They were all given compound xueshuantong capsule, and used color Doppler flow imaging for detection of retinal hemodynamics.
RESULTS: After treatment, patients with retinal blood perfusion significantly improved; central retinal arterial peak systolic velocity ( PSV ) , end - diastolic velocity (EDV) and medial velocity (Vm) were increased, while the resistance index ( Rl) decreased. The difference have statistical significance (P<0. 05). The visual acuity of 61 eyes improved, efficiency was 85%. Visual acuity was related with PSV, Vm and Rl.
CONCLUSlON: Compound xueshuantong capsule can improve retinal blood perfusion for nonproliferative diabetic retinopathy after laser photocoagulation, which is related to improvement of visual prognosis.
